Roswell Park Comprehensive Cancer Center is seeking a full-time Culinary Supervisor for the Nutrition and Food Service department. The Culinary Supervisor manages the retail operations while maintaining financial, quality and safety standards. Supervises, develops and directs culinary staff and other workers engaged in preparing, cooking and serving food ensuring an exemplary customer service experience in a safe, clean environment. Develops menu and programs and prepares food to support programs.

Salary range for this position is $56,355 - $68,269 which includes a comprehensive benefits package.

Qualifications:

Required Education and Experience

1. Associate’s Degree in a related field and the equivalent of two (2) years of full-time experience in a large scale food service environment, including eighteen (18) months experience in a supervisory, administrative, consultative, managerial or executive capacity; or
2. Certification in a related field and the equivalent of three (3) years of full-time experience in a large scale food service environment, including eighteen (18) months of experience in a supervisory, administrative, consultative, managerial or executive capacity; or
3. High School diploma or High School Equivalency diploma and the equivalent of four (4) years of full-time experience in a large scale food service environment, including eighteen (18) months of experience in a supervisory, administrative, consultative, managerial or executive capacity.
